Think about a mango. It is yellow, sweet, and juicy. Now think about an elephant. It is big, grey, and heavy. The words yellow, sweet, big, grey — these words tell us more about the mango and the elephant. These are called describing words. We also call them adjectives!
A describing word tells us more about a naming word. It describes how something looks, feels, tastes, smells, or sounds.
A describing word answers questions like: What colour? What size? What shape? What taste? How does it feel?
The red ball → "red" tells us the colour of the ball.
A tall tree → "tall" tells us the size of the tree.
The sweet mango → "sweet" tells us the taste of the mango.
| Type | Examples |
|---|---|
| Colours | red, blue, green, yellow, white, black, orange, pink, brown, purple |
| Sizes | big, small, tall, short, long, tiny, huge, fat, thin, wide |
| Shapes | round, square, flat, pointed, curved, oval, straight |
| Tastes | sweet, sour, salty, spicy, bitter, tasty, yummy |
| Feelings | happy, sad, angry, scared, tired, excited, brave, kind |
| Touch | soft, hard, rough, smooth, hot, cold, wet, dry, sticky |
| Sound | loud, quiet, noisy, silent |
| Number | one, two, many, few, some, several |
| Sentence | Describing Word | Naming Word it describes |
|---|---|---|
| Ravi has a red ball. | red | ball |
| The mango is sweet. | sweet | mango |
| Meena is a tall girl. | tall | girl |
| The elephant is big. | big | elephant |
| Sita is a happy child. | happy | child |
| The ice cream is cold. | cold | ice cream |
| Arjun has a new bag. | new | bag |
| The round moon is bright. | round | moon |
| Word | Opposite | Word | Opposite |
|---|---|---|---|
| big | small | hot | cold |
| tall | short | soft | hard |
| happy | sad | fast | slow |
| new | old | clean | dirty |
| sweet | sour | wet | dry |
